HORRY COUNTY, S.C. (WBTW) — Horry County police are investigating after a man said he was called a racial slur and assaulted outside a bar by four members of the Hell’s Angels motorcycle club.
The alleged incident happened at about 1 a.m. Friday, when the man told police he went into Magoo’s Sports and Spirits at 3308 Waccamaw Boulevard to pick up food, according to a police report. While he was inside, the man said the club members began using a racial slur to antagonize him.
As he was leaving out a back door, the man told officers they followed him outside, where one of them punched him in the face before he got into his car and drove home…
